Why the activity multiplier is the whole argument
Every formula-based calorie app asks you the same question near the start: how active are you? Sedentary, lightly active, moderately active, very active. Your answer picks a number, usually somewhere between 1.2 and 1.9, and your resting metabolism is multiplied by it. That product is your maintenance calories, and every target the app ever gives you is built on it.
The trouble is that the gap between the bottom and the top of that scale is enormous. On the same person, the difference between “lightly active” and “very active” can be six or seven hundred calories a day. Nobody knows which one they are. Desk workers who go to the gym four times a week pick different answers for identical lives, and people who are dieting tend to pick optimistically. You are being asked to supply the single most important input, about yourself, before you have any evidence.
Then, crucially, nothing checks it. If you picked wrong, the target is wrong by that much for as long as you use the app, and the only signal you get is that the weight is not moving the way it said — which most people read as a personal failure rather than as a wrong multiplier.
Kriterion never asks the question. It watches what you logged and what the scale did, and solves for maintenance from those two things. If you eat 2,100 a day for three weeks and lose half a kilo, your maintenance is not a category you selected; it is arithmetic. That is the whole of the difference, and it is also why the food database has to be good: the measurement is only as honest as the logging underneath it, which is the one thing Nutracheck has always understood.
What we will not claim
We do not have the only UK food database, and it would be a lie to imply it. That claim gets made a lot in this category and Nutracheck is the standing refutation of it. What we have is UK government lab data, UK chain menus, and a source label on every entry so you know whether a number came from a laboratory, a manufacturer or a stranger. What we have that they do not is the engine that turns your logging into a measured figure with a stated margin of error.
We are also not claiming to be more accurate at logging. Their database is older and deeper on packaged groceries, and their photographs make it harder to log the wrong thing. If we said otherwise you would find out within a week.
And the measured approach has a real cost. It needs a few weeks of consistent logging and regular weigh-ins before it says anything confident, and it tells you so rather than pretending otherwise. A formula gives you a number on day one. If you want a target this afternoon and you will not weigh yourself often, the formula is genuinely the better tool for you, and Nutracheck is a good implementation of it.
What the ± is for
One number hides how much of a guess it is. “1,870” looks identical whether the app has three months of your data or three days. Kriterion shows the spread as well, so a tight range tells you the weigh-ins agree with each other and a wide one tells you there is too much scatter to act on yet. Under the hood it is a 95% confidence interval on your weight trend, built with a Student’s-t value rather than the usual shortcut, which matters precisely in the first few weeks when a handful of weigh-ins would otherwise look far more certain than they are.
What it does not claim: a tight spread means your scale data is consistent, not that the number is true. The larger error in any app like this is under-reported food, which the tracking literature puts at 20% or worse. That is a bias rather than random scatter, so no honest interval can include it. We would rather say that than hand you a range that quietly implies more than it knows. (1,870 ± 49 is an illustration; yours will differ.)
